i saw on somebodys saturn webpage (don't remeber where it was) once that they changed the lightbulb in their dash so it was red light instead of white how would i go about changing the color? is it just a different light bulb or just paint the current one with a clear high heat red paint? thanks for any info.

I know that with the white gauge sets, they give you a red bulb sock. It slips over the bulb...literally, like a sock.
Richard
12-25-2000, 03:42 PM
It depends on what year of car you have. My 2001 SL1 has lights behind the gauges and lights that shine down onto the gauge faces from the front. I think 1st gen Saturns are only illuminated behind the gauges. I am interested in doing this myself too. You could experiment with different colors since there are two sets of lights. hey i just got done changing the colors all i did was take all of the backdrop lights and painted them red with nail polish so now they are white during the day and at night they turn to a dark red it looks really good i'll try to post a picture if i ever get a chance ....kachuke
